About

Nicolas Vignais is a scholar working on Biomedical Engineering, Rehabilitation and Cognitive Neuroscience. According to data from OpenAlex, Nicolas Vignais has authored 40 papers receiving a total of 751 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 19 papers in Biomedical Engineering, 12 papers in Rehabilitation and 12 papers in Cognitive Neuroscience. Recurrent topics in Nicolas Vignais’s work include Muscle activation and electromyography studies (15 papers), Stroke Rehabilitation and Recovery (12 papers) and Ergonomics and Musculoskeletal Disorders (8 papers). Nicolas Vignais is often cited by papers focused on Muscle activation and electromyography studies (15 papers), Stroke Rehabilitation and Recovery (12 papers) and Ergonomics and Musculoskeletal Disorders (8 papers). Nicolas Vignais collaborates with scholars based in France, Canada and United Kingdom. Nicolas Vignais's co-authors include Frédéric Marin, Benoît Bideau, Richard Kulpa, Sébastien Brault, Gabriele Bleser, Katharina Mura, Markus Miezal, Dominic Gorecky, Cathy Craig and Franck Multon and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, Scientific Reports and Science Advances.
